Live Video Ads from Video Secrets

CALABASAS, Calif. – Live adult webcam provider VideoSecrets has developed new software that will provide affiliates with a direct portal to the site’s catalog of performers.

“We are very excited to offer our affiliates this eye-catching tool to generate the most direct consumer connection possible by taking them right from the affiliate site to our performers in a single click,” said Brad Estes, Manager of Operations, VS Media. “This is just an example of the many ways we are working to introduce new technologies that present increased revenue opportunities for our affiliates.”

Currently in beta-testing, these real-time video ads aim at reducing clicks between surfers and conversions.

Similar to a banner or IFrame ad, and offered in various shapes, sizes and designs, surfers will see a streaming video of Video Secrets live performers. As soon as they click on an ad the user is directed to a performer chatroom.

“The live video ads have been loaded two million times a day for the past two weeks,” Estes told XBIZ. “Webmasters will be able to take full advantage of revenue opportunities without additional work. This will give webmasters a dynamic live spot on their website as opposed to another static banner.”

Through a major content-delivery network, Video Secrets maintains its own edge bandwidth system in 14 locations worldwide enabling consumers a streaming video experience unfettered by load times.
